		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Weirdly enough, one of the reasons the 1/9 service was ended was because it was actually causing people longer wait times, and those wait times (which are shown to feel a lot worse than any time inside a vehicle) weren&#8217;t being compensated by faster travel times, so in general people were worse off.</p>
